"μούντζα" meaning in Greek

See μούντζα in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

Etymology: From the Byzantine Greek μούντζα, μούτζα (moúntza, moútza).   1. moutza, mountza (a rude, insulting and contemptuous gesture made with the hands) Synonyms: βραβείο ανοιχτής παλάμης (vraveío anoichtís palámis) (english: modest) [neuter], φάσκελο (fáskelo) [colloquial, feminine], μούτζα (moútza) [feminine] Related terms: κωλοδάχτυλο (kolodáchtylo) (english: middle finger) [neuter, offensive]
